WTRG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

656 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Essential Utilities (WTRG)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$9.15B — up 17% from $7.81B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 99 funds opened new WTRG positions and 71 closed out — a net gain of 28 holders — while 219 added to existing stakes and 201 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$87.2M. The largest seller was Millennium Management, cutting an estimated $36.2M.
